WHITE PLAINS – A 40-year-old Yorktown Heights woman has been arrested
on a felony grand larceny charge alleging that she stole some $30,000
from St. Patrick’s Parochial School in Bedford where she had worked
as the principal.

An audit of the school’s finances conducted by the Archdiocese of
New York in 2014 revealed the irregularities and notified the district
attorney’s office.

The investigation revealed Jennifer Ciavirella Schmidberger allegedly
made personal purchases using a school account for over four years.

She was the school principal since 2010.

Schmidberger was arrested on Wednesday and arraigned on Thursday with
bail set at $1,500 cash bail or $5,000.

If convicted, she faces up to seven years in state prison.
